Is now a superb time to buy a home?

3 min read

Many components are at play within the housing market. Interest charges seem to have reached a turning level with State Bank of India elevating its minimal house mortgage price from 6.70% to six.95%, whereas home costs stay stagnant, as Reserve Bank of India information reveals. Mint explains.

How have home costs moved over time?

Housing, which was a red-hot market initially of the final decade, has progressively misplaced steam since then. The RBI’s House Price Index (HPI) reveals that development within the sector slowed from 22-23% in FY11 and FY12 to three.4% in FY19, and a couple of.8% in FY20. Data for FY21 (the yr of the pandemic) is barely obtainable until the third quarter, but it surely reveals that there was close to zero development. Buying a home as an funding has at all times been a high-risk proposition, however this has more and more did not repay lately. The rental yield in India (hire as a proportion of the home value) additionally tends to be low — round 2-3% in giant cities.

How have taxes and different prices modified?

States akin to Maharashtra slashed stamp duties in FY21 to stimulate the housing market. The stamp obligation reduce expired on 31 March 2021. However, Maharashtra has stored its circle charges, that are referred to as prepared reckoner charges, unchanged for FY22. This is each an acknowledgement of the stagnant housing market and an oblique try and stimulate the market. Transactions that happen beneath the circle price appeal to each stamp obligation and earnings tax based on the circle price. Keeping circle charges low acts as a constructive pressure on transaction volumes. Thus, transaction prices have been lowered to some extent

What occurred with house mortgage charges?

The RBI has over the previous yr reduce rates of interest, which now stand at historic lows. This has introduced house mortgage charges right down to as little as 6-7% in some banks. However, bond yields within the US have hardened and inflation stays a severe risk in India. SBI has hiked its minimal house mortgage price. Deposit charges have additionally began inching up.

Is housing a superb funding?

Assume that housing has a rental yield of two% and a home value development of 6% yearly. Let’s say that the prices related to it, akin to upkeep and property tax, quantity to 0.5% of the value annually. Your web return thus involves 7.5%. If this exceeds an equally dangerous different (fairness markets or gold), housing turns into the funding of selection. However, housing additionally comes with dangers akin to title disputes and tenant eviction issues. For retail buyers, consultants recommend shopping for a home to dwell in, however to not put money into.

What are the options?

You can put money into actual property by means of Real Estate Investment Trusts (REITs), although REITs can put money into business property and never residential property. They are required to distribute 90% of their money flows to buyers. Units of REITs will be bought and offered on inventory exchanges. Stocks of firms linked to the housing market may give you oblique publicity to housing. A home is a big lumpsum funding, much less diversified than models of a REIT or a portfolio of shares, a degree you need to take into account.
